技术文摘
phpmyadmin 远程登录方法
phpmyadmin 远程登录方法
在网站开发和数据库管理中,有时需要通过远程登录 phpmyadmin 来便捷地操作数据库。下面将详细介绍 phpmyadmin 远程登录的方法。
确保服务器的网络配置允许远程连接。打开服务器的防火墙设置,添加允许外部连接的规则。对于常见的 Linux 服务器,使用 iptables 命令可以实现这一目的。例如,执行“iptables -A INPUT -p tcp --dport 80 -j ACCEPT”(假设 phpmyadmin 通过 80 端口访问,若使用其他端口,需相应修改),这能让外部网络可以访问服务器的指定端口。
接着,修改 phpmyadmin 的配置文件。找到 phpmyadmin 安装目录下的“config.inc.php”文件。使用文本编辑器打开它,找到“$cfg['Servers'][$i]['host']”这一行,默认情况下可能设置为“localhost”,将其修改为服务器的真实 IP 地址或者“0.0.0.0”,这样才能接受来自外部的连接请求。
然后,配置 MySQL 数据库用户权限。登录 MySQL 数据库,使用命令“mysql -u root -p”,输入密码进入数据库管理界面。执行如下 SQL 语句来授权远程访问:“GRANT ALL PRIVILEGES ON your_database.* TO 'your_username'@'%' IDENTIFIED BY 'your_password';”,这里“your_database”是要授权访问的数据库名称,“your_username”是远程登录的用户名,“your_password”是对应的密码,“%”表示允许从任何 IP 地址进行连接。完成授权后,执行“FLUSH PRIVILEGES;”使设置生效。
最后,在远程设备上打开浏览器,在地址栏输入“http://服务器 IP 地址/phpmyadmin”,如果前面的设置都正确,会弹出登录界面。输入刚才设置的用户名和密码,即可成功远程登录 phpmyadmin,进而对数据库进行各种操作,如创建表、查询数据、修改记录等。
通过上述步骤,就能顺利实现 phpmyadmin 的远程登录。不过,在实际操作中要注意安全,合理设置用户权限,避免数据库信息泄露。
TAGS: 数据库管理 网络设置 phpMyAdmin 远程登录
- 如此出色的毕业生,诚邀担任 CTO!
- Redis 常用数据结构及业务应用场景解析
- 面试冲刺:Synchronized 的多种用法解析
- 捕获罕见Bug,发生概率小于万分之一,你曾遇过吗?
- Top 命令使用技巧全解析
- Spring Cloud Gateway 与 OAuth2 整合思路分享
- Python 内的鸭子类型与猴子补丁
- Vue.js 设计与实现之六:computed 计算属性的达成
- 怎样优雅地关闭服务探讨
- 你可知?代码竟能如此写
- IDEA 中 60 多个提效快捷键分享(代码补全篇)——方向盘
- Mapper XML 的解析与注册运用
- 我 17 天爆肝 600 行代码拍摄 400 公里外国际空间站
- TypeScript 中互斥类型的实现
- 定制化软件项目:前期估算与成本收益解析